If you patronize Dog-Eared books in the evenings, you’ve seen the bespectacled Veronica De Jesus sitting at the corner of the counter and laboring over one of her memorials. Sometimes customers suggest them. Sometimes she thinks of them herself. For whatever reason, it’s comforting to walk down Valencia Street and see a memorial to a community activist right next to a memorial to Joe Strummer.
Now some of the memorials have been collected in a book. And there’s a party. 6 p.m. 20th and Valencia. The sign in the window promises Music, Food, Drinks, and Warmth.
